powered by simpleCommunicator - 2.0.53     © 2025 Programmizd 02
Форумы / Firebird, InterBase [игнор отключен] [закрыт для гостей] / Переход с версии 2.0.1 на 2.5.5
10 сообщений из 10, страница 1 из 1
Переход с версии 2.0.1 на 2.5.5
    #39171619
sergey113
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Подскажите, пожалуйста, надо ли конвертировать файл базы данных при обновлении с версии 2.0.1 до 2.5.5 ?
Нашел пару статей где про это заикнулись, но при каких вариантах, как и для чего это делать не написано. Гугл мои сомнения не разрешил.
Есть ПО написанное энтузиастом, которое использует файл базы данных версии 2.0.1. работая по файл-серверной архитектуре. Пробовал установить на отдельной машине совместно с версией 2.5.5. Работает, в ошибки не уперся. Хотелось бы обновить версию по коректнее, чтобы потом не было сюрпризов.
...
Рейтинг: 0 / 0
Переход с версии 2.0.1 на 2.5.5
    #39171627
Ivan_Pisarevsky
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
sergey113Есть ПО написанное энтузиастом, которое использует файл базы данных версии 2.0.1. работая по файл-серверной архитектуре.Какая-то конструкция типа "вырви глаз". Можно поподробней?

Без исходников приклады или внятной техподдержки автора ПО переход крайне не рекомендуется.
2.0 и 2.5 это 2 разные версии ФБ, а не багфиксы одной и той же ветки.
...
Рейтинг: 0 / 0
Переход с версии 2.0.1 на 2.5.5
    #39171631
Фотография kdv
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
sergey113работая по файл-серверной архитектуре.
Firebird не работает как файл-сервер, в принципе. Это клиент-серверная СУБД.
sergey113Хотелось бы обновить версию по коректнее
какова цель обновления? Сервер обновляют только если разработчик рекомендует это сделать. Если программа работает с ФБ 2.0.1, то есть вероятность, что она напорется на несовместимости с 2.5 раньше или позже.
Так что самостоятельно такое обновление делать не нужно.
...
Рейтинг: 0 / 0
Переход с версии 2.0.1 на 2.5.5
    #39171635
Фотография Симонов Денис
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
sergey113,

обновится можешь до 2.0.7. При обновлении до 2.5.5 сюрпризов может быть до фига.
...
Рейтинг: 0 / 0
Переход с версии 2.0.1 на 2.5.5
    #39171641
sergey113
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Цели как таковой не было. Надо переустановить ПО на новое железо. А актуальный дистрибутив сейчас 2.5.5. Он с обновлениями безопасности и по описанию просто быстрее. Под файл-серверной имел ввиду когда в расшареном каталоге лежит база и компоненты ПО. А у клиента только ярлык на этот сетевой ресурс и локально установленный firebird.

Понял.. буду думать как выкрутиться.
...
Рейтинг: 0 / 0
Переход с версии 2.0.1 на 2.5.5
    #39171646
Фотография kdv
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
sergey113,

актуальный дистр 2.0 - тут
https://sourceforge.net/projects/firebird/files/firebird-win32/2.0.7-Release/
для win64 - в другой папке.

p.s. pdb не надо брать, это для отладки.
...
Рейтинг: 0 / 0
Переход с версии 2.0.1 на 2.5.5
    #39171654
sergey113
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Спасибо.
...
Рейтинг: 0 / 0
Переход с версии 2.0.1 на 2.5.5
    #39171674
Dimitry Sibiryakov
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
sergey113в расшареном каталоге лежит база и компоненты ПО. А у клиента только ярлык
на этот сетевой ресурс и локально установленный firebird.
Не может Firebird так работать по умолчанию. А без умолчания второй коннект насмерть убьёт
базу.
Posted via ActualForum NNTP Server 1.5
...
Рейтинг: 0 / 0
Переход с версии 2.0.1 на 2.5.5
    #39171675
Arioch
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
kdvFirebird не работает как файл-сервер, в принципе

...за исключением embedded

хотя согласен, что утверждение сомнительное
...
Рейтинг: 0 / 0
Переход с версии 2.0.1 на 2.5.5
    #39171680
Arioch
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
sergey113А у клиента только ярлык на этот сетевой ресурс и локально установленный firebird.

бери в зубы Microsoft Process Monitor и что-то типа Microsoft Network Monitor / WireShark

в первом отследи
1. есть ли при запуске/работе клиента открытие и чтение/запись в удалённый файл БД с локальной машины, и если есть - от какого локального процесса
2. аналогично ан удалённой машине - есть ли там акой процесс, который там локально работает с файлом БД

во-втором отследи какие сетевые соединения между двумя машинами активируются при работе клиента

Проблема: firebird может по сети работать не только через TCP/IP, но и через NetBEUI ( и тогда connection string будет выглядеть похоже на пусть к удалённому файлу. Если твоя программа именно так соединяется с удалёным сервером, то TCP/IP sniffer ничего не покажет, нужен будет NetBEUI-сниффер
...
Рейтинг: 0 / 0
10 сообщений из 10, страница 1 из 1
Форумы / Firebird, InterBase [игнор отключен] [закрыт для гостей] / Переход с версии 2.0.1 на 2.5.5
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]